First and foremost, diet plays a crucial role in overall energy levels and cognitive function. A balanced diet rich in whole foods can provide essential nutrients needed for optimal energy production. Focus on incorporating plenty of fruits and vegetables, whole grains, lean proteins, and healthy fats into your diet. Foods high in antioxidants, such as berries and leafy greens, can help combat oxidative stress, which is often linked to fatigue and brain fog.
Additionally, certain nutrients are particularly beneficial for energy and cognitive health. For example, B vitamins, especially B12 and folate, are vital for energy metabolism, while omega-3 fatty acids found in fish and flaxseeds can improve brain function and mood. Protein-rich foods, including nuts, seeds, and legumes, can help maintain energy levels throughout the day by stabilizing blood sugar levels.
Hydration is another key factor often overlooked in energy management. Dehydration can lead to fatigue and diminished cognitive performance. Aim to drink plenty of water throughout the day, and consider incorporating herbal teas or electrolyte-rich beverages, especially if you are active or live in a hot climate. Remember that each person’s hydration needs can vary, so listen to your body and drink when you’re thirsty.
Physical activity is also an essential component in combating low energy and fatigue. Regular exercise increases blood circulation, which helps deliver oxygen and nutrients to your muscles and brain. It also promotes the release of endorphins, which can boost mood and energy levels. Embrace a mix of aerobic exercise—like walking, cycling, or swimming—and strength training for optimal results. Even incorporating short bursts of activity during the day, such as a brisk walk or a few minutes of stretching, can invigorate you and clear mental fog.
Sleep cannot be overlooked when discussing natural solutions for energy and cognitive performance. Many men struggle with getting enough quality sleep, which can drastically affect their energy levels. Establishing a calming bedtime routine, reducing screen time before bed, and creating a comfortable sleep environment can promote better sleep quality. Aim for seven to eight hours of uninterrupted sleep each night to allow your body and mind to recover and recharge.
Stress management is also critical. Chronic stress can lead to fatigue, anxiety, and cognitive difficulties. Natural stress-reduction techniques, such as mindfulness meditation, yoga, or deep-breathing exercises, can help you manage stress levels effectively. Engaging in hobbies, spending time with loved ones, and connecting with nature can also alleviate stress and enhance your overall well-being.
